
The Blues beat Real Bedford 1-0 at home on Saturday afternoon to remain in 8th place.
Eddie Jackson’s header at the back post put the team ahead in the 30th minute, from Harvey Sayer’s corner, but the game changed five minutes later.
Kyle Callan-McFadden was shown a red card on 35 minutes so Leiston played the rest of the game with ten men.
However, the defended brilliantly for the rest of the game to claim the points.
Match Sponsors, the LFC Vice-Presidents, selected Eddie Jackson as man of the match.
